About Gina Tricot

At Gina Tricot, we love to inspire. Since 1997, we have been offering fashion for women in more than 30 countries. With around 145 stores across five European countries, a growing e-commerce business, and approximately 1,800 dedicated employees, we continue to create new shopping experiences.

Our culture is built on Passion & Commitment, Smartness, Challenge, and Teamwork — values that drive us forward every day. About the role

As Head of E-commerce, you hold full commercial and operational responsibility for Gina Tricot’s digital sales and on-site customer experience. You own the end-to-end e-commerce performance across platforms and markets, ensuring a highly optimized, inspirational, and conversion-driven online store.

The role combines strong leadership with hands-on commercial ownership. You lead the e-commerce organization, set priorities, secure daily performance, and drive continuous optimization across site experience, merchandising, conversion, and digital execution. Working closely with marketing, buying, tech, and analytics, you ensure that traffic, content, product presentation, and UX work together to deliver profitable and scalable growth.

Responibilities;

  • Own and develop the overall e-commerce performance, results, and on-site commercial strategy
  • Lead and develop the e-commerce team, ensuring clear ownership, strong collaboration, and efficient ways of working
  • Own the digital customer journey from landing to checkout and post-purchase experience
  • Ensure a commercial, inspiring, and technically stable site experience in close collaboration with Tech and UX
  • Drive web merchandising, including product presentation, categorization, landing pages, campaigns, and inspiration
  • Monitor daily sales, customer behavior, and performance metrics to identify growth opportunities
  • Initiate and prioritize improvements within CRO, UX, content, and on-site functionality
  • Secure correct implementation of campaigns, launches, pricing, and messaging across the site
  • Collaborate closely with Paid Media, Customer Activation, Influencer, Buying, and Marketing teams to ensure digital alignment
  • Own and follow up on key KPIs
  • Work data-driven in close partnership with Analytics, Data, and AI functions to support insight-led decisions
